From: Terpene synthases and their contribution to herbivore-induced volatile emission in western balsam poplar (Populus trichocarpa)

Figure 1

Phylogenetic tree of full-length terpene synthases (TPS) from Populus trichocarpa . The phylogenetic relationship of 38 P. trichocarpa TPS is shown. PtTPS1-4 and IPS have been characterized in previous studies. The tree was inferred with the neighbor-joining method and n = 1000 replicates for bootstrapping. Bootstrap values are shown next to each node. IPS, isoprene synthase; STS, sesquiterpene synthase; MTS, monoterpene synthase; CDS, copalyl diphosphate synthase; DTS, diterpene synthase; KS, kaurene synthase. TPS-a to h represent TPS subfamilies.
